MySQL 性能 : Single table or multiple tables
全部标签 我最近在我的Windows家庭计算机上配置了一个MySQL服务器。此外,我还使用0fees.net创建了一个网站——一个免费的托管服务提供商,它带有一个vista面板,提供各种服务,包括PHP支持、FTP文件托管、它自己的MySQL服务器等。对于该网站,我创建了一个“登录”PHP脚本,以便人们登录到我的网页。但是,我希望PHP登录脚本直接从我在家用计算机上配置的MySQL服务器读取,而不是从0fees.net的cPanel上给我的MySQL数据库读取。为此,我采取了几个步骤:1)使用MySQL服务器实例配置向导配置MySQL在该配置中,我在端口3306上启用了TCP/IP网络(并为该端
我想编写一个数据库程序,并为工作中的Windows机器构建它。这可能不经过太多磨削就可以做到吗?(可以这么说) 最佳答案 是的,这应该是可能的。There'saprojecttobringGTK+towindows.YoumayneedthisinstallerifyouhappentorunaGTK+-basedapplicationandneedGTK+runtimeenvironmenttorunit.Notethatthisinstallerdoesnotincludeanydevelopmentlibrariesorhea
使用rubygem'sequel',当我尝试Sequel.connect("mysql://localhost")时,出现以下错误:Sequel::AdapterNotFound:LoadError:require'mysql'didnotdefineMysql::CLIENT_MULTI_RESULTS!Youareprobablyusingthepurerubymysql.rbdriver,whichSequeldoesnotsupport.YouneedtoinstalltheCbasedadapter,andmakesurethatthemysql.sofileisload
我们的实验室最近配备了一台AgilentBravo移液机器人(它可以精确地分配微量液体,以便快速进行许多生物学或化学实验)。显然,用于扩展控制机器人的软件的胶水语言是Javascript!我知道,对吧?无论如何,为了使机器人有用,我们必须能够检索有关它正在处理的样本的信息,但我能找到的每个用Javascript发送查询的示例都取决于PHP,并且通常假设脚本在网络浏览器。是否有某种方法来包装命令行mysql,或者是否已经有一些库或实用程序可以执行此操作?我们运行的操作系统是Windows7。哇,感谢您快速而有用的答案。此外,我找到了一个特定于平台的答案:http://www.veloci
如何在一个应用程序(.exe)中定义和使用两个AverageTimer32性能计数器?附加说明:我正在尝试衡量在操作的不同部分花费的时间。我有一个AverageTimer32性能计数器和一个AverageBase。它有效。现在我想添加第二个AverageTimer32性能计数器。即使我添加另一个AverageBase计数器,它也不起作用。我想我弄错了什么。非常感谢代码示例。这是代码的不同部分:_AverageDuration=newPerformanceCounter();_AverageDuration.CategoryName=CategoryName;_AverageDurati
我在windows有一个MYSQL,需要连接linux服务器的MYSQL,但是我想知道有没有什么方法可以在linux服务器上连接MYSQL,而无需在windows中安装MYSQL。 最佳答案 Followthefollowinginstructions:1.OpenTerminalandtypein:sudoapt-getinstallputty2.ClickYonsubsequentmessagesthatappearandlettheinstallationcomplete.TousePutty,gotoMenu>Interne
所以我今天早上用C++做了一个端口扫描器,它似乎工作正常,只是有一个相当烦人的问题——每当我用它扫描网络上的IP时,它需要10-20秒PER端口。似乎是connect()方法花费了这么长时间。现在除了多线程,我确信它会加快进程但不会太多,我怎样才能让它更快?这是执行扫描的代码部分:for(i=0;i如果您需要更多信息,请告诉我。还有,我正在使用winsock2.h文件。是不是因为这个才这么慢? 最佳答案 当您调用connect(2)时,操作系统会启动three-wayhandshake通过发送一个SYN数据包给另一个对端。如果没有收
关闭。这个问题不满足StackOverflowguidelines.它目前不接受答案。想改善这个问题吗?更新问题,使其成为on-topic对于堆栈溢出。7年前关闭。Improvethisquestion我在Windows8.1中安装家庭个人LAMP开发服务器时遇到问题。我尝试在Windows8.1上手动安装Apache、MySQL和PHP。似乎Apache和MySQL都安装正确,因为我可以在MySQL中执行“选择数据库”,并且localhost说了一些大意为“如果您看到此消息,则表示Apache安装正确”。当我尝试启动Apache2服务时,它说:Therequestedoperatio
我有以下批处理文件:@ECHOoncd"C:\ProgramFiles\MariaDB\mariadb\bin"mysql-uroot当我直接在命令行中运行命令时,它工作正常。当我运行这个批处理文件时,我发现它正在尝试执行:mysql-uroot0为了解决这个问题,我尝试通过以下方式转义小于号:mysql-uroot^它在控制台中看起来是正确的,但它转储了mysql选项而不是插入database_setup.sql的内容。我认为这是因为“如何在批处理文件中运行此命令(直接在控制台中运行良好)? 最佳答案 以下解决方法可以帮助您:my
这是我尝试执行的确切SQL(在Windows上使用SQLYog作为MySQL客户端):DROPTABLEIFEXISTS`test`;CREATETABLE`test`(`id`INT(11)NOTNULLAUTO_INCREMENT,PRIMARYKEY(`id`))ENGINE=INNODB;DROPTABLEIFEXISTS`temp`;CREATETEMPORARYTABLE`temp`(dish_idINT(11)NOTNULL,user_idINT(11)NOTNULL,UNIQUEKEY(dish_id,user_id),FOREIGNKEY`test`(dish_id)